Manchester United’s home game against Liverpool was the first of hopefully more ‘Old Shirt Days’ for our fans. The aim is to raise the awareness to the idea of boycotting the new shirts brought out by the Glazers and instead wear shirts from days gone by.
We had lots of entries and it was great to see some of the old shrits people still have lying around. Here were some of our favourites:
We couldn’t resist that cute grin of Emily’s, so an old shirt will be in the post to her. But the winner is Ivan Teoh and mates from Melbourne, Australia, for the impressive array of old shirts, as well as a crying Liverpool fan. A shirt from the Treble winning season is on its way.
